About this House

This meticulously renovated single-family house, with its proximity to the beach and thoughtful design, provides an unparalleled opportunity to embrace the coastal lifestyle in a home that seamlessly blends comfort, style, and the natural beauty of the seaside. Welcome home to your paradise by the shore!
30 Summit Avenue, Milford, CT 06460 is a 2 bedroom, 1 bathroom, 660 sqft single-family home built in 1924. It last sold for $340,000 on Feb 22, 2024 (3% below the $349,900 asking price). This property is not currently displayed as for sale or rent on Trulia. The Trulia Estimate is $396,900, with a rent estimate of $2,274/month.

  • Cwalker
    "They have music in the summer, Milford oyster fest. Great 4th of July and New Years fireworks. Milford does a holiday tree lighting every year. The city has beautiful beaches, with sand castle sculpture contested, pumpkins on the pier, paddle board lessons, biking and walking trails and so much more. We recently got into pickle ball because MILFORD just put in 8 courts at Eisenhower park. You’ll never run out of things to do in this town. "
  • Megankirkpatrick
    "It’s in walking distance to the quaint Walnut Beach section of town. You can grab a lobster roll or an ice cream and walk along the boardwalk that leads to Silver Sands beach."
